As the founder of SOM Aesthetics, I’ve learned that surrounding myself with a team of highly skilled professionals has been key to our success. For complex procedures like facelifts, close collaboration between myself, anesthesiologists and nurses is crucial to ensure patient comfort and safety. Timing anesthesia is an art in itself; too early and the face becomes numb prematurely, too late and the patient feels discomfort. By working seamlessly together, we provide the best experience. No single person can be an expert in all areas of medicine. I specialize in cosmetic surgery, relying on my anesthesia partners to properly sedate and monitor patients. They trust I will operate efficiently once the patient is under. This interdependence produces optimal results. Patients frequently comment on how comfortable they felt thanks to our coordination. Running a practice requires recognizing each team member’s strengths. While I focus on surgical techniques, our nurses excel at patient education and aftercare. They maintain flow between procedures, handle follow up questions, and ensure clients feel supported long after discharge. Dividing work based on skills prevents burnout and provides high quality care. My practice’s success depends on surrounding myself with dedicated professionals who share my commitment to excellence and the patient experience.

As a boudoir photographer, teamwork is essential. Working with makeup artists, hair stylists and wardrobe stylists has taught me that trusting other experts improves the client experience. For example, clients rave about their makeup and hair - it gives them confidence for a vulnerable photo shoot. I partner with artists who share my vision of empowering women. Together, we create an experience where clients feel fully supported to accept their sexiness. Another lesson - each expert has a unique skill set. I focus on composition, lighting and capturing raw sensuality. The makeup artist focuses on contouring and highlighting to make each client glow. The hairstylist creates styles to complement different looks. By combining our talents, the final portraits feel cohesive yet multidimensional. When small businesses come together, the result is greater than the sum of its parts. Finding partners who share your values and priorities leads to real synergy. My business has grown through cross-promotion and developing a reputation for comprehensive, high-touch service. When clients feel taken care of at every step, they become loyal fans and the ultimate word-of-nouth marketing.
